PERC 3/QC BIOS

The BIOS resides on a 1 MB × 8 flash ROM for easy upgrade. The PERC 3/QC BIOS supports INT 13h calls to boot DOS without special software or device drivers. The PERC 3/QC BIOS provides an extensive setup utility that can be accessed by pressing <Ctrl> <M> at BIOS initialization. Onboard Speaker

The PERC 3/QC controller has an onboard tone generator for audible warnings when system errors occur. Audible warnings can be generated through this speaker. The audible warnings are listed in Chapter 13.

Serial Port

PERC 3/QC includes a 9-pin RS232C-compatible serial port connector. This is for manufacturing use only.

SCSI Bus

PERC 3/QC has four Wide 160M SCSI channels that support both LVD and single-ended devices with active termination. Synchronous and asynchronous devices are supported. PERC 3/QC provides automatic termination disable by using cable detection. The SCSI channel supports up to 15 wide or seven non-wide SCSI devices at speeds up to 160 MB/s.

SCSI Connectors

PERC 3/QC has two types of SCSI connectors:

Two 68-pin high density internal connectors

Four 68-pin external ultra-high-density connectors

Only one connector type can be used for the SCSI channel at any one time.

SCSI Termination

PERC 3/QC uses active termination on the SCSI bus conforming to SCSI-2 and SCSI-3 specifications. Termination enable/disable is automatic through cable detection.
